Investors form a partnership with the startups they choose to invest in – if the company turns a profit, investors make returns proportionate to ...L et’s say you buy a $200,000 property you can rent out for $1,000 a month. Your total potential income is $1,000 × 12 months for a total of $12,000. Let’s also assume the property costs about $500 a month in maintenance fees and taxes. $500 × 12 = estimated operating expenses of $6,000.State Street Global clients are employers, consultants, and endowments, seeking to maximize the returns on their investments while minimizing risks. When the corporation pays a taxable dividend to shareholders, it’ll receive a tax refund of $1 for ...2. Consider performance. Performance is a bit tricky. Many investors look at past performance when trying to choose a mutual fund, but past performance is not a guarantee of future results. In fact, recent results are not typically a strong indicator of how a fund may perform in the future, as very few top-performing funds remain near the top ...When it comes to engaging in international trade, one aspect that businesses need to carefully consider is VAT company registration.
